Ahmed Hails Media on Sustenance of Democracy
The Kwara State Governor, Alhaji Abdulfatah Ahmed, has said that the growth and sustainability of democracy relies on efforts of men of the pen profession, just as he lauded the Federal Radio Corporation of Nigeria (FRCN) for being at the forefront in promoting unity and nationhood of Nigeria.
Governor Ahmed made this known on Wednesday in his address at the opening ceremony of a 3-day National Programme Planning Conference organised by FRCN held at Royal Shekinah Suite, Offa Garage Road, Ilorin.
Ahmed who spoke through his Special Adviser on Media, Dr Muhideen Akorede, on the occasion, called on members of the fourth estate of the realm to always carry out objective and balanced reports that will be of benefit to Nigeria's nascent democracy.
Commenting on the theme of the conference, "Century of Amalgamation: The Role of Radio Nigeria in the Vision and Mission of the country," Governor Ahmed said the programme could not have come at a better time than now when Nigeria is preparing for her 100th year of being together.
"Democracy cannot strive without the participation of a vibrant media because our people need to know what government has done, what government is doing and more importantly what government is going to do tomorrow.
"I will like to at this point commend the FRCN, NTA as well as the print media for their valuable and critical contributions to the development of our democracy.
"I have no hesitation in stating here that one of the few media organs that has been at the fore front of promoting our nation hood and unity as a nation is the FRCN," the governor added.
He urged Nigerian Journalists to continue to innovate and come up with new ways of informing, entertaining and educating the people of Nigeria.
Earlier in his keynote address, the Director-General of FRCN, Dr Shamson Shuaib, said the idea of the conference was conceived by the FRCN to serve as clinic where they will post-mortem the previous year, and strategise for the future.
"We owe it not only to ourselves, but to future generations to create through our offering an atmosphere of hope, peace, stability, prosperity, tolerance and development" Shuaib said.
He said the conference was in part preparation for the 100 years of Nigeria as a country which is coming up in the next seven months, adding that FRCN is working round the clock to promote unity and brotherhood among Nigerians
The DG charged the men of pen profession to as a matter of urgency create nation-building programmes, suggesting that they may consider one with the title WAZOBIA that will promote the teaching of English, Hausa, Igbo and Yoruba.
"My vision for the programme Directorate is to become a platform that integrates rural development with national aspirations to truly uplift the people and unite the nation," he said.
